function checkall(form) {
    var subBtn;

    for (i = 0; i < form.elements.length; i++) {
        if (form.elements[i].type == "submit") {
            subBtn = form.elements[i];
        }
    }

    var chk1 = document.getElementById('checkbox0');
    var chk2 = document.getElementById('checkbox1');
    var chk3 = document.getElementById('checkbox2');

    if (chk1.checked == true && chk2.checked == true && chk3.checked == true) {
        subBtn.disabled = false;        
    } else {
        subBtn.disabled = true;
    }
}

function disableSubmit() {
    var subBtn;

    for (i = 0; i < document.forms[0].elements.length; i++) {
        if (document.forms[0].elements[i].type != null && document.forms[0].elements[i].type == "submit") {
            subBtn = document.forms[0].elements[i];
            break;
        }
    }
    if (subBtn != null) {
        subBtn.disabled = true;
    }
}
